#1 AQUAMARINE


Tuck into a decadent array of sumptuous seafood such as succulent spanner crabs, fresh clams and juicy mussels all amidst a chic-contemporary dining setting. With the glass-enclosed kitchen in full view, watch the skilful chefs whip up culinary masterpieces right in front of your eyes.

Punctuate your ocean feast with the sensational Hainanese Chicken Rice and exotic Lamb Rogan Josh.

#4 KATONG KITCHEN


Have a penchant for exquisite Nyonya fare? This Peranakan-inspired buffet will whet your appetite with authentic dishes that pay homage to its traditional roots.

Indulge in a well-formulated line-up of both international and Peranakan cuisines. Relish favourites such as Ayam Buah Keluak, DIY Lobster Kueh Pie Tee, Cempedak Creme Brûlée and yummy assorted Nyonya Kueh.

#5 KINTAMANI INDONESIAN RESTAURANT


Expect to go for more than second and third helpings when you dine at this Indonesian buffet spot, helmed by Chef I Gusti Nyoman Kaler. Here is where you can find a good mix of traditional delicacies as well as modern Indonesian fare.

Dig into Tahu Telur Surabaya, Ayam Bakar, Rendang Daging Sapi, Ikan Bakar Jimbaran and Gado-Gado Jakarta. The saccharine sweet chendol will round up your heavenly feast for sure.

#7 STRAITS CAFÉ


Nestled within the iconic Rendezvous Hotel Singapore, Straits Café is a haven for those in search of true-blue authentic flavours of the Straits. Drawing inspiration from places like Penang, Melaka and our very own local cuisine, dining here is almost always a sensorial journey that will have your taste buds craving more.

Crowd favourites (and our personal must-haves whenever we visit) include the sambal seafood prepared à la minute, double boiled soup and KL-style prawn noodles. Durian fanatics will also be happy to know that they have an entire fridge dedicated to durian-based desserts—from tarts, crepes, puffs, cakes to their insanely addictive durian pengat shooters.
